The record
What the Manatí Municipio, Puerto Rico severe weather history record shows
Across the archive, Manatí Municipio, Puerto Rico severe weather history averages 2.4 recorded events a year. The busiest stretch on record is the 2010s, with 18 events logged in that decade alone.
The costliest is flash flood, with $49K in reported property damage. In total, 6 distinct hazard types appear in this county archive, each listed with its own dated record below.

From the record
What the reports say
Written by National Weather Service staff at the time of the event · public domain
A Tornado was reported at the urban area of Manati. Among the structural damages identified were weak structures in a highly populated area, structural damages due to flying debris, galvanized roofs and medium to large size trees were ripped off.
